U.S. Security Associates Announces Senior Vice President of Security Force Development
ATLANTA, Georgia (PRWEB) August 31, 2015 -- U.S. Security Associates recently named Harold Underdown as Senior Vice President, Security Force Development. Underdown joins U.S. Security Associates (USA), after a distinguished 30-year career with the United States Navy as Master Chief Naval Special Warfare (SEAL). In his new role, he will oversee the recruitment, selection, training, communications, and development programs of the USA security officer force.

Prior to joining USA, Underdown completed many assignments and accepted multiple demanding leadership roles as a member of the U.S. Navy SEALs. He was selected to serve as Mobility Team Boat Crew Leader at Naval Special Warfare Development Group in Dam Neck, VA, through which he completed numerous missions in support of Operation Enduring Freedom.
Underdown was later assigned as Senior Enlisted Advisor for Assault Cell, assuming the duties of Command Master Chief for his team. During this assignment, he completed two deployments in support of Operation Iraqi Freedom. He was then assigned the duties of Senior Enlisted Advisor at NSW Logistics, and was subsequently assigned all components of Naval Special Warfare Group Two.
In honor of his service in the U.S. Navy, Underdown has received numerous awards including the Bronze Star Metal (V Device), Bronze Star Medal, two Defense Meritorious Service awards, and many others.
